What Is Fractional Event Management?

Think of fractional event management like having an all-star event team on speed dial. You tap into seasoned event professionals only when you need them—whether that’s for a single major event, a series of quarterly activations, or to test new markets without the risk of long-term commitments.

Fractional support brings expertise, creativity, and structure to your event programs without locking you into full-time hires. You get the best of both worlds: high-caliber event execution with built-in flexibility.

How Fractional Event Management Helps You Scale Smarter

1. Increase Event Output Without Straining Internal Teams

As companies grow, so does the demand for more customer engagement, employee experiences, and industry visibility. But adding events to an already-full plate can burn out marketing, HR, or business development teams who weren’t hired to be event planners.

Fractional event managers come in ready to lead, organize, and execute events seamlessly—freeing up your internal teams to stay focused on their core priorities. It’s an easy lift with a big payoff.

2. Enhance Event Quality Through Specialized Expertise

Anyone who’s ever thrown an event knows: great events don’t just happen. They require creativity, logistical precision, vendor relationships, and an eye for the tiny details that leave lasting impressions.

Fractional event professionals live and breathe event strategy. They bring industry best practices, fresh ideas, and insider connections that elevate every event—helping you consistently deliver memorable experiences without learning through trial and error.

3. Enter New Markets with Confidence

Thinking about hosting events in a new city, region, or even internationally? Local knowledge and trusted partners make all the difference.

Fractional teams often have deep networks across multiple markets. They know the best venues, reliable vendors, and cultural nuances that can make or break an out-of-market event. This allows your brand to scale geographically without the risks and growing pains of setting up new operations from scratch.

4. Control Costs and Stay Agile

Unlike full-time staffing, fractional event management is a pay-for-what-you-need model. You can scale support up or down based on your calendar, budget, and business goals.

Need full-service management for a major conference? Covered. Just need help sourcing a venue and managing logistics for an internal meeting? Also covered. It’s cost-efficiency paired with strategic value—a winning formula for companies focused on growth.
